Paving, Surfacing, and Tamping Equipment Operators Salary
The median pay for a paving, surfacing, and tamping equipment operators in Eugene-Springfield, OR is $72,920/year ($35.06/hour), per BLS data. The range runs from $58K at the entry level to $103K for experienced workers. Adjusted for local prices (RPP 101.57), that's roughly $71,793 in purchasing power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$1,688/month, about 35.5% of take-home, which is tight.

What this looks like in Eugene-Springfield
Eugene-Springfield sits well above the national pay line for paving, surfacing, and tamping equipment operators, local pay runs about 37% higher than the U.S. median of $53K. The catch: housing math doesn't keep up. A 2-bedroom at the HUD median rents for $1,688/month, which is 37.6% of the median worker's take-home, past the 30% guideline most planners use. Cost of living (RPP 101.57) is near the national average, so spending patterns here track the typical American budget fairly closely. The pay premium is real, but so are the offsets.

Frequently asked questions
Can a paving, surfacing, and tamping equipment operator afford a 2BR apartment alone in Eugene-Springfield?
It’s a stretch — at the median salary of $73K, rent takes 37.6% of take-home pay. A 2-bedroom at the HUD Fair Market Rent runs $1,688/month. The 30% guideline puts the comfortable ceiling at roughly $1,300/month in rent — so roommates or a 1-bedroom would ease the math significantly.
What’s the entry-level salary for paving, surfacing, and tamping equipment operators in Eugene-Springfield?
The 10th-percentile wage — what new paving, surfacing, and tamping equipment operators typically earn — is $58K/year. Take-home on that works out to about $3,495/month. At HUD’s $1,688/month FMR, rent would take 48% of that take-home — above the 30% guideline, so a 1-bedroom or shared housing is likely necessary starting out.
